Dunleath
Dunleath is a hamlet in Rural Municipality of Wallace No. 243, Saskatchewan. Dunleath is situated nearby to the village Tonkin.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Tonkin is a hamlet in Rural Municipality of Wallace No. 243, Saskatchewan, Canada. The hamlet is located on Highway 10 about 202 km northwest of Regina and 16 kilometres east of Yorkton. Tonkin is situated 3½ km west of Dunleath.
